leonardomso/33-js-concepts

A popular, actively maintained JavaScript learning repository centered on 33 core concepts, with a companion docs site and translations. It is well suited for fork interest if you want to adapt educational content, localization, SEO/docs improvements, or a learning resource site rather than a software library.
